Anarkali

The bandhgala anarkali with prints and brocade patchwork is just what you need for a simple but elegant look for a low-key Raksha Bandhan celebration. Krishma paired the look with a silver statement oxidised bracelet, a nose ring and gold oxidised earrings and a statement ring.

Block Print Sharara

This block print sharara suit is your pick if you’re looking for a Raksha Bandhan outfit that is light and comfortable but amped up with some statement accessories. Krishma Shah styled the look with a silver oxidised choker with a statement centrepiece with tassels.

Indo-Western Co-Ord Set

Steal the show this Raksha Bandhan with a contemporary co-ord set like this one from Krishma. You can style it with statement jewellery like the fashion content creator has with bracelets and a neckpiece to die for. And if you’re getting a look like this stitched, you can always get a longer top to make it look like a kurta.

Desi Boho Lehenga

Opt for a desi boho look in a stunning lehenga like the fashion content creator. You can keep the styling simple or glam depending on the kind of Raksha Bandhan celebration you’re having. Style your dupatta like a cape and pair the look with a choker like the influencer did or you can wear your dupatta on on side and opt for a layered neckpiece.

Dazzle In A Lehenga

Feel free to bring out your embellished and embroidered lehenga and pair it up with polki jewellery if you’re planning to go all desi for your big fat Raksha Bandhan celebration. Don’t forget to bookmark this dupatta draping style.

An Elegant Skirt Set

Nothing screams elegance like a good old patchwork desi skirt paired with a single-toned blouse. It’s best to skip all accessories with a look like this and simply opt for statement stud earrings.

Stun In A Sharara Set!

A lime yellow sharara suit with light embroidery is perfect if you want to look glam but understated. Steal styling tips from Krishma Shah and pair your outfit with a cute potli bag and chandbali earrings.
